- Restoring Function: Implants can replace missing or damaged body parts, such as joints, teeth, or heart valves, allowing patients to regain lost function. For example, a hip replacement can restore mobility, while dental implants can restore the ability to chew and speak properly.
- Improving Quality of Life: By addressing medical conditions and restoring function, implants significantly improve patients' quality of life. They can reduce pain, increase mobility, and enhance overall well-being. For example, a cochlear implant can restore hearing, enabling individuals to connect with the world around them.
- Treating Disease: Implants are used to treat various diseases and conditions. Pacemakers regulate heart rhythm, insulin pumps manage diabetes, and spinal cord stimulators can alleviate chronic pain. These devices provide targeted therapies and improve the management of chronic conditions.
- Advancing Medical Technology: The development of medical implants has driven innovation in medical technology. Research and development efforts have led to advancements in materials, designs, and surgical techniques, resulting in more effective and durable implants. For example, the use of biocompatible materials has reduced the risk of rejection and improved the long-term success of implants.
- Surgical Precision: Implants often require highly specialized surgical techniques. Surgeons must be well-trained and experienced to ensure accurate placement and optimal outcomes. The use of advanced imaging technologies and minimally invasive techniques has further enhanced the precision and safety of implant procedures. - Consultations and Assessments: You'll have multiple appointments with medical specialists to discuss your medical history, current health, and the benefits and risks of the procedure. Expect thorough examinations, imaging tests (like X-rays, CT scans, or MRIs), and possibly blood tests to assess your overall health.
- Planning and Preparation: The medical team will plan the procedure in detail, including choosing the appropriate implant size and type. You'll receive instructions on how to prepare, such as dietary restrictions (like fasting before the surgery), medication adjustments, and lifestyle changes (e.g., quitting smoking).
- Patient Education: You'll receive comprehensive information about the procedure, including what to expect before, during, and after the surgery. This education helps you feel more prepared and informed, which can reduce anxiety and improve outcomes.
- Pre-operative Checks: Your medical team will perform a final checkup just before the procedure to ensure you're in the best possible condition. This includes reviewing your medical history, vital signs, and any recent changes in your health.
- Anesthesia: Depending on the procedure, you may receive local anesthesia, regional anesthesia, or general anesthesia. The goal is to ensure you're comfortable and pain-free during the surgery.
- Incision and Access: The surgeon makes an incision to access the area where the implant will be placed. The size and location of the incision depend on the type of implant and the surgical technique used.
- Implant Placement: The surgeon carefully places the implant in the correct position. This may involve preparing the site by removing damaged tissue or bone. Precise placement is crucial for the implant's function and long-term success.
- Closure: Once the implant is in place, the surgeon closes the incision. This may involve stitches, staples, or surgical glue. The surgical team will then apply a sterile dressing to protect the incision site.
- Recovery: You'll be monitored in a recovery room until the anesthesia wears off. The medical team will manage your pain and monitor for any complications. You may need to stay in the hospital for a few days, depending on the procedure.
- Pain Management: You'll receive pain medication to manage discomfort after the surgery. The medical team will adjust your medication as needed to keep you comfortable. It's essential to follow their instructions carefully.
- Wound Care: You'll receive instructions on how to care for your incision site, including cleaning and dressing changes. It's crucial to keep the area clean and dry to prevent infection. Watch for signs of infection (increased pain, redness, swelling, or pus) and contact your doctor immediately if you notice any.
- Rehabilitation: You may need physical therapy or rehabilitation to regain strength, mobility, and function. The rehabilitation program will be tailored to your specific needs and the type of implant.
- Follow-Up: You'll have follow-up appointments with your doctor to monitor your progress, check the implant's function, and address any concerns. Regular checkups are essential for the long-term success of the implant.
- Infection: Infection is a potential risk with any surgery. It can occur at the incision site or around the implant. Infections may require antibiotics or additional surgery to resolve.
- Bleeding: Bleeding can occur during or after the surgery. Excessive bleeding may require a blood transfusion or further intervention.
- Blood Clots: Blood clots can form in the legs or lungs. These can be serious and may require medication to prevent or treat.
- Nerve Damage: Nerve damage can occur during the surgery, leading to pain, numbness, or weakness. The extent of nerve damage can vary, and recovery may take time.
- Implant Failure: The implant may fail due to various factors, such as mechanical issues or the body's rejection of the implant. This may require additional surgery to replace or revise the implant.
- Rejection: The body may reject the implant, leading to inflammation and other complications. Immunosuppressant medications may be necessary to manage the rejection.
- Pain: Post-operative pain is common. The intensity and duration of the pain vary depending on the procedure and individual pain tolerance. Pain medication is typically used to manage discomfort.
- Scarring: Scars may form at the incision site. The appearance of the scar can vary depending on the individual and the surgical technique used.

Q: How long does it take to recover from an implant procedure? A: Recovery time varies depending on the specific procedure, the type of implant, and the individual. Some patients may recover within a few weeks, while others may require several months. Your medical team will provide you with a personalized recovery timeline.
Q: Will I experience pain after the procedure? A: Yes, it's common to experience pain after an implant procedure. However, your medical team will provide pain medication to manage your discomfort. The intensity and duration of the pain vary depending on the procedure and your individual pain tolerance.
Q: What are the signs of an infection? A: Signs of infection include increased pain, redness, swelling, pus, and fever. If you experience any of these symptoms, contact your doctor immediately.
Q: Can I return to all my normal activities after the procedure? A: It depends on the procedure and the type of implant. Your medical team will provide you with specific activity restrictions and guidelines. Gradually increase your activity level as your body heals and your strength returns.
Q: How long do implants typically last? A: The lifespan of an implant varies depending on the type of implant, the materials used, and your individual health. Some implants can last for many years or even a lifetime, while others may require replacement over time.
